TalonSoft's Campaign Series continues with West Front, a turn-based war simulation based on platoon level combat during World War II, 1940-1945. The game is a companion follow-up to East Front, released in 1997, and, in fact, reprises the roles of certain countries with updated material regarding the West Front campaigns. Specifically, the forces of Germany and Italy have been designed to accurately reflect their presence in Western Europe and North Africa. Other countries represented in the conflict are France (including the Vichy and Free French), the United States, Great Britain and her Commonwealth nations, Belgium, Holland, Norway, Yugoslavia and Greece.

West Front offers players three editor functions: map, scenario and order of battle in addition to two types of campaign games to play. The Dynamic Campaign Game (DCG) is a series of linked, randomly generated scenarios set in a historical path. In this mode, the player is represented on the field of battle as an individual leader, thus, death means the end of the campaign. In the DCG, choice of organization type, level of command and which side to join are all optional decisions.

The Linked Campaign Game is more structured and rigidly controlled. Level of success in one scenario determines which scenario is played next as well as the number of scenarios to be played. The organization commanded and which side the player is on are pre-determined in the historically linked scenarios. Regardless of which type of campaign is chosen, each contains a variety of choices such as theatre, time period during WWII and length.

West Front offers multi-player action on several levels. Up to 16 players can participate (eight to a side) via a local area network or on the Internet. Other options for multi-player include play by e-mail (PBEM), head-to-head modem, null-modem, and two-player hot seat.

Forty-two types of terrain can be encountered during gameplay that includes over 50 pre-designed scenarios. Other game features include character promotions, ranging from lieutenant to general, enhanced AI and over 500 equipment and unit types for use in the scenario and map editing phases of the game. Combat in West Front covers aspects such as line of sight, fog of war options, direct fire, opportunity fire, indirect fire, air attacks, assault, minefields, demolition (bridge and high walls), morale and disruption. Unit transportation, reinforcements (including historical order of battle unit introduction) and organizational movement all play a part in this war simulation.
